Call of Duty: Black Ops 4 Will Feature a Private Multiplayer Beta

A Private Multiplayer Beta will be present in Call of Duty: Black Ops 4 for individuals that pre-order the game prior to launch.

With Black Ops 4 set to release on October 12th, it was unveiled during the ‘Community Event Reveal’ live stream that fans will have an opportunity to play the game prior to launch via a Private Beta.

Private Beta’s have been used numerous times in the past by Call of Duty developers in order to gain much-needed feedback from fans and community members, which can potentially have an impact on the finished game.

However, not much is currently known about the Black Ops 4 Private Beta, with it only being announced at the tail-end of the Community Reveal broadcast via quick image.
